What is uPVC?
uPVC, or unplasticized polyvinyl chloride, is a flexible plastic commonly utilized in the manufacturing of windows and doors. Its effectiveness, weather resistance, and thermal insulation properties make it a popular choice amongst house owners and contractors alike.

The Refurbishment Process
The refurbishment process for uPVC door panels usually consists of numerous key phases. Below is a detailed breakdown:
1. Evaluation
Before starting the refurbishment, a comprehensive examination of the door panel is essential. Try to find:
- Cracks or damage
- Discoloration or fading
- Hardware condition (deals with, locks, hinges)
2. Cleaning
A clean surface area is essential for reliable refurbishment. This includes:
- Using a cleaning service to remove dirt and gunk.
- Scrubbing with soft brushes or fabrics.
- Rinsing and enabling the panel to dry entirely.
3. Repair
When clean, any noticeable damage must be resolved. This may involve:
- Filling fractures and chips with a uPVC repair set.
- Changing damaged hardware and devices.
- Sanding irregular surfaces to attain a smooth finish.
4. Painting
If the door panel has actually faded or blemished, repainting might be needed. Steps include:
- Choosing high-quality uPVC paint (preferably one that is weather-resistant).
- Using a primer for better adhesion.
- Painting the panel with even strokes, allowing sufficient drying time between coats.
5. Finishing Touches
Final touches boost the door’s visual appeal and performance. This includes:
- Adding or changing new handles, locks, and hinges.
- Tidy the glass panels or add personal privacy film if desired.
- Sealing any areas that may be susceptible to moisture invasion.

Maintenance Tips for uPVC Doors
As soon as refurbishment is complete, continuous maintenance is important for longevity. Here are some suggestions:
- Regular Cleaning: Clean door panels with moderate soap and water every couple of months to preserve look.
- Check Seals: Check Door Panel Renovation seals for cracks or deterioration and change them as necessary.
- Lube Hardware: Use a light lubricant on locks and hinges to make sure smooth operation.
- Prevent Harsh Chemicals: Steer clear of abrasive cleaners that might damage the surface.
| Maintenance Task | Frequency |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Cleaning up | Every 3 months | Usage moderate soap and water |
| Examine Seals | Yearly | Change if harmed |
| Lubricate Hardware | Every 6 months | Guarantee locks and hinges operate |
| Eliminate Debris | Month-to-month | Prevent build-up of leaves or dirt |
Frequently asked questions about uPVC Door Panel Refurbishment
1. The length of time does uPVC door panel refurbishment take?
The time required for refurbishment can vary based on the extent of the damage and the kind of work needed. Usually, it can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a couple of days.
2. Can all uPVC doors be reconditioned?
A lot of uPVC doors can be reconditioned; however, heavily damaged doors may require substantial repairs or replacement.
3. Is it possible to change the color of my uPVC door during refurbishment?
Yes, altering the color is possible! Pick a high-quality uPVC paint designed for outside usage to accomplish the preferred surface.
4. How typically should I think about refurbishing my uPVC door?
It’s a good idea to consider refurbishment every 5 to 10 years, or sooner if noticeable damage or fading takes place.
5. Can I do the refurbishment myself?
Yes, DIY is a choice for those comfortable with home improvement projects. Nevertheless, for comprehensive repair work or if you’re not sure, it’s finest to consult a professional.
